Heavy rain in northern India sees Captain Ogilvie helping with the evacuation of flooded Patna. Meanwhile the floodbound Rawalpindi- Calcutta train has come under attack from the Pathans who are keen to retrieve its 100,000 worth of gold bullion, and Ogilvie is again sent to the rescue.

Philip McCutchan served on various British war ships during WWII. Afterwards, he concentrated on writing, publishing more than 80 books, including the fifteen-book ""Halfhyde"" series.
